You toss a truck into the air at an angle e above the horizontal so that it will travel in an arc. After you throw it, you know the following: 1. the horizontal component of the truck's velocity is 2 m/s. 2. the vertical component of the truck's velocity is 26 m/s. 3. The truck is in free fall (no air resistance) while it is in the air. Question! What is the horizontal component of the truck's velocity 12.16 seconds after your throw? Assume that the truck is still in the air at this point in ime.
